On my 305 TPI/ T5 combination, it ran great! Got highway mileage of 22-24MPG, but only about 14-15 in town. I liked it.
Now - I'll also be honest with ya, I've researched it personally since I'm into burning my own proms now. The changes they made are in the two VE tables, the spark/timing tables, and when and how much PE (acceleration changes) is used. Not rocket science by any means, but if you don't do your own custom proms I think you'll like the set up. Here is what the various memcals are for:
AUM = 86 5.0 w/ auto
ACXS = 87 5.0 w/ 700r4, and 2.73 gears
ARXT = 89 2.8 w/ TH125C, and 2.84 gears
AUJL = 89 5.7 w/ 700r4, and 2.77 gears
All are for MAF cars with `165 ECMs, less the 2.8, which is speed density and uses a `730 ECM.

The V8 cars with the 7730 speed density ECM started in 90 
However, the 89 memcal has a superior prom to the earlier MAF chips -- It has the cold start injector eliminated etc. Newest version of the MAF code
